What is a negative color?
Negative color. A positive image is a normal image. A negative image is a total inversion, in which light areas appear dark and vice versa. A negative color image is additionally color-reversed, with red areas appearing cyan, greens appearing magenta, and blues appearing yellow, and vice versa.

What color is the negative and positive?
The positive current must be red. The negative current must be black. The ground wire, if present, must be white or grey.

What is the negative of red?
The opposite of the color red is green. Red and green are colors that appear opposite of each other on the color wheel.
